NutrientQuantityUnits
Alanine 0.15 g
Alcohol, ethyl 0.00 g
Arginine 0.23 g
Ash 0.57 g
Aspartic acid 0.29 g
Caffeine 0.00 mg
Calcium, Ca 23.00 mg
Carbohydrate, by difference 10.12 g
Carotene, alpha 1868.00 mcg
Carotene, beta 4725.00 mcg
Cholesterol 0.00 mg
Choline, total 18.10 mg
Copper, Cu 0.08 mg
Cryptoxanthin, beta 99.00 mcg
Cystine 0.04 g
Energy 48.00 kcal
Energy 201.00 kJ
Fatty acids, total monounsaturated 0.04 g
Fatty acids, total polyunsaturated 0.20 g
Fatty acids, total saturated 0.08 g
Fiber, total dietary 3.10 g
Folate, DFE 26.00 mcg_DFE
Folate, food 26.00 mcg
Folate, total 26.00 mcg
Folic acid 0.00 mcg
Glutamic acid 0.47 g
Glycine 0.10 g
Histidine 0.06 g
Iron, Fe 0.94 mg
Isoleucine 0.12 g
Leucine 0.18 g
Lutein + zeaxanthin 1538.00 mcg
Lycopene 0.00 mcg
Lysine 0.18 g
Magnesium, Mg 16.00 mg
Manganese, Mn 0.20 mg
Methionine 0.04 g
Niacin 1.15 mg
Pantothenic acid 0.16 mg
Phenylalanine 0.11 g
Phosphorus, P 49.00 mg
Potassium, K 158.00 mg
Proline 0.10 g
Protein 3.09 g
Retinol 0.00 mcg
Riboflavin 0.06 mg
Selenium, Se 1.10 mcg
Serine 0.10 g
Sodium, Na 68.00 mg
Sugars, total 4.36 g
Theobromine 0.00 mg
Thiamin 0.23 mg
Threonine 0.16 g
Total lipid (fat) 0.42 g
Tryptophan 0.02 g
Tyrosine 0.07 g
Valine 0.13 g
Vitamin A, IU 9514.00 IU
Vitamin A, RAE 476.00 mcg_RAE
Vitamin B-12 0.00 mcg
Vitamin B-12, added 0.00 mcg
Vitamin B-6 0.09 mg
Vitamin C, total ascorbic acid 8.10 mg
Vitamin D 0.00 IU
Vitamin D (D2 + D3) 0.00 mcg
Vitamin E (alpha-tocopherol) 0.52 mg
Vitamin E, added 0.00 mg
Vitamin K (phylloquinone) 18.80 mcg
Water 85.80 g
Zinc, Zn 0.45 mg
